Republic of Chili Treasury Bill Specimen.Chile, Issued in London, 1st April, 1895 and Due 15th of December 1896. 1000 Pounds, P-Unlisted Specimen Treasury Bill. Brown. Ornate counterfoil engraving on left with Bradbury, Wilkinson & Co. imprint. POC. Text states “Twenty Months....(without the usual days of grace) the Government of the Republic of Chili promises to pay to_____or order against surrender of this Treasury Bill the sum of One Thousand Pounds for value received....London, 1st April, 1895. (Due in 1896) Payable at Mess.rs N.M.Rothschild & Sons, London”. XF condition with light mounting remnants on back left counterfoil area. BWC.
